Padron 1964 Hermoso Natural
$19.99 – $441.99
Related products
-
Padron 1926 No.9 Natural
$28.99 – $246.50 This product has multiple variants. The options may be chosen on the product page -
Padron 1926 No.47 Natural
$23.99 – $489.50 This product has multiple variants. The options may be chosen on the product page -
Padron 1964 Belicoso Natural
$22.50 – $478.99 This product has multiple variants. The options may be chosen on the product page -
Padron 1964 Corona Natural
$17.50 – $371.99 This product has multiple variants. The options may be chosen on the product page